NZ Chef’s Regional Competition

Held at Sylvia Park on Friday 22 and Saturday 23 June, NZMA students were out front and centre, bringing home a raft of awards for their efforts.

These students were outstanding in their competition categories, and congratulations on their awards:

  • Waiana Edwards – gold medal and best in show for classic cocktails
  • Melenuia Fehoko – silver medal and best in show for innovative table setting
  • Folola Finau – silver medal for innovative table setting
  • Ofa McKinley – silver medal for barista
  • Pelenise Enefatu – bronze medal for barista
  • Veronica Howell – bronze medal for barista

Our students were extremely proud to be representing NZMA, Auckland South Campus, Otahuhu. A big thanks to the dedicated NZMA staff who continue to raise the bar at every competition NZMA competes in.

The National NZ Chef’s competition will take place 11-14 August, and our students are already excited.
